Use of OpenPGP requires an external software, such as GNU Privacy Guard. Pre-OpenPGP implementations such as PGP 2.x and PGP 5.x are also supported. The default Emacs interface to the PGP implementation is EasyPG (see EasyPG Assistant User’s Manual in EasyPG Assistant User’s Manual), but Mailcrypt is also supported. See Compatibility with older implementations.
As stated earlier, messages encrypted with OpenPGP can be formatted
according to two different standards, namely PGP or
PGP/MIME. The variables
mml-default-encrypt-method
and
mml-default-sign-method
determine which variant to prefer,
PGP/MIME by default.